An all-new, downloadable endurance challenge for THQ’s popular video game The Biggest Loser Ultimate Workout will be featured on the May 10 episode of the hit reality television series on NBC. Following the episode, owners of the game will be able to download the “TV Show Challenge” content for free.

The completely new Endurance TV Show Challenge plays a key role in the Biggest Loser episode scheduled to air on Tuesday, May 10, at 8 p.m. ET/PT on NBC. It’s the final leg of a five-part challenge whose winner will receive $10,000. During the episode, five contestants will participate in four challenging rounds of exercise moves, lasting five minutes each, taken directly from the TV Show Challenge. Contestants’ scores will be based on how well they perform the exercises in the time allotted.

Licensed by NBCUniversal Television Consumer Products Group and Reveille LLC, The Biggest Loser Ultimate Workout video game is available exclusively on Kinect™ for Xbox 360® video game and entertainment system from Microsoft. Following the May 10 episode of The Biggest Loser, the “TV Show Challenge” pack will be available on the Xbox LIVE® Marketplace for the Xbox 360® video game and entertainment system from Microsoft. Players will be able to experience the same heart-pumping moves seen on the enormously popular TV series, and track where they rank compared with their favorite contestants.

As an added bonus, for 24 hours following the May 10 episode, the “Pilates” pack will be available free (a $4.99 value) on Xbox LIVE Marketplace for The Biggest Loser Ultimate Workout.

Utilizing the innovative technology offered by Kinect™, The Biggest Loser Ultimate Workout features a unique Body Scanner that analyzes players’ bodies to recommend a personalized workout program, as well as controller-free gameplay, all-new workouts, interactive challenges and delicious new recipes. The game also offers tools for players to build a motivational community both at home and online to promote health and wellness.

About “The Biggest Loser”

“The Biggest Loser” airs on NBC Tuesdays at 8 pm (ET). The first reality series where everybody "loses," “The Biggest Loser” challenges and encourages overweight contestants to shed pounds in a safe and recommended manner through comprehensive diet and exercise as they compete for a grand prize of $250,000. Hosted by Alison Sweeney, the series provides the contestants with challenges, temptations, weigh-ins and eliminations until the final contestant remains to claim the title of "The Biggest Loser." Each team works out under the supervision of professional trainers Jillian Michaels and Bob Harper. “The Biggest Loser” is a production of Reveille LLC, 25/7 Productions and 3 Ball Productions.

Beyond the U.S. where more than 100 episodes of the show have aired, “The Biggest Loser” has become a worldwide hit appearing in over 90 countries and produced in 28 countries. Since its debut in 2004, “The Biggest Loser” has grown to become a standalone health and lifestyle brand by developing tools and products inspired by the show and approved by its doctors and experts.

Anchored by the online, subscription-based extension of the show, Biggestloserclub.com, from Rodale, “The Biggest Loser” consumer products program has generated over $150 million in spending, with presence at more than 25,000 major retailers to date. The program currently features a wide variety of health and fitness products including The Biggest Loser video game for Wii and Nintendo DS & DSi, The Biggest Loser Resort at Fitness Ridge, which is a full-service, destination health & fitness spa, The Biggest Loser Meal Plan, a New York Times best-selling books series, a best-selling fitness DVD series, a line of appliances, fitness equipment, protein supplements and several other health and lifestyle based products. “The Biggest Loser” was recognized as a top brand of the year in Advertising Age’s 2008 Marketing 50.
